Milwaukee® SAWZALL® Ice Hardened™ 48-01-8188 Double Duty Straight Back Thin Kerf Reciprocating Saw Blade, 9 in L x 3/4 in W, 18 TPI, Bi-Metal Body, Universal/Toothed Edge Tang
20220233
MFG #: 48-01-8188
- Type: Double Duty Straight Back Thin Kerf
- Series: SAWZALL®
- Length: 9
- Width: 3/4
- Thickness: 0.035
- Teeth Per Inch: 18, 18 TPI
- Teeth Type: Matrix II/Raker
- Tang Size: 1/2
- Tang Style: Toothed Edge/Universal, Universal, Universal/Toothed Edge
- Cutting Edge Material: Bi-Metal, HSS
- Body Material: Bi-Metal, Cryogenic Bi-Metal
- Finish: Bright
- Color: White
- Applicable Materials: Metal
Milwaukee® SAWZALL® Ice Hardened™ Reciprocating Saw Blade, Double Duty Straight Back Thin Kerf, 9 in Length, 3/4 in Width, 0.035 in Thickness, 18 TPI, Matrix II/Raker Teeth, 1/2 in Tang, Universal/Toothed Edge Tang, Bi-Metal Cutting Edge, Bi-Metal Body, Bright, White, Applicable Materials: Metal

• Sawzall® blades tough Neck™ ribs strengthen the blade tang and minimize breakage Ice Hardened™ for up to 50% longer life
Optimized tooth design providing 2X more life than our previous generation Sawzall™ blades
Grid Iron™ honeycomb pattern increases blade rigidity to resist blade buckling
Tough Neck™ ribs strengthen the blade tang and minimize breakage
Optimized tooth design providing 2X more life than our previous generation SAWZALL® blades
Tough Neck™ ribs strengthen the blade tang and minimize breakage
Grid Iron™ honeycomb pattern increases blade rigidity to resist blade buckling
Bi-metal blades feature a toothed edge made from high speed steel (HSS) attached to a flexible steel backing through an electron beam welding process, this configuration results in a blade that makes precise cuts while resisting breakage
Matrix II bi-metal teeth for greater durability
